reflect_json_number.go raw

   1  package jsoniter
   2  
   3  import (
   4  	"encoding/json"
   5  	"github.com/modern-go/reflect2"
   6  	"strconv"
   7  	"unsafe"
   8  )
   9  
  10  type Number string
  11  
  12  // String returns the literal text of the number.
  13  func (n Number) String() string { return string(n) }
  14  
  15  // Float64 returns the number as a float64.
  16  func (n Number) Float64() (float64, error) {
  17  	return strconv.ParseFloat(string(n), 64)
  18  }
  19  
  20  // Int64 returns the number as an int64.
  21  func (n Number) Int64() (int64, error) {
  22  	return strconv.ParseInt(string(n), 10, 64)
  23  }
  24  
  25  func CastJsonNumber(val interface{}) (string, bool) {
  26  	switch typedVal := val.(type) {
  27  	case json.Number:
  28  		return string(typedVal), true
  29  	case Number:
  30  		return string(typedVal), true
  31  	}
  32  	return "", false
  33  }
  34  
  35  var jsonNumberType = reflect2.TypeOfPtr((*json.Number)(nil)).Elem()
  36  var jsoniterNumberType = reflect2.TypeOfPtr((*Number)(nil)).Elem()
  37  
  38  func createDecoderOfJsonNumber(ctx *ctx, typ reflect2.Type) ValDecoder {
  39  	if typ.AssignableTo(jsonNumberType) {
  40  		return &jsonNumberCodec{}
  41  	}
  42  	if typ.AssignableTo(jsoniterNumberType) {
  43  		return &jsoniterNumberCodec{}
  44  	}
  45  	return nil
  46  }
  47  
  48  func createEncoderOfJsonNumber(ctx *ctx, typ reflect2.Type) ValEncoder {
  49  	if typ.AssignableTo(jsonNumberType) {
  50  		return &jsonNumberCodec{}
  51  	}
  52  	if typ.AssignableTo(jsoniterNumberType) {
  53  		return &jsoniterNumberCodec{}
  54  	}
  55  	return nil
  56  }
  57  
  58  type jsonNumberCodec struct {
  59  }
  60  
  61  func (codec *jsonNumberCodec) Decode(ptr unsafe.Pointer, iter *Iterator) {
  62  	switch iter.WhatIsNext() {
  63  	case StringValue:
  64  		*((*json.Number)(ptr)) = json.Number(iter.ReadString())
  65  	case NilValue:
  66  		iter.skipFourBytes('n', 'u', 'l', 'l')
  67  		*((*json.Number)(ptr)) = ""
  68  	default:
  69  		*((*json.Number)(ptr)) = json.Number([]byte(iter.readNumberAsString()))
  70  	}
  71  }
  72  
  73  func (codec *jsonNumberCodec) Encode(ptr unsafe.Pointer, stream *Stream) {
  74  	number := *((*json.Number)(ptr))
  75  	if len(number) == 0 {
  76  		stream.writeByte('0')
  77  	} else {
  78  		stream.WriteRaw(string(number))
  79  	}
  80  }
  81  
  82  func (codec *jsonNumberCodec) IsEmpty(ptr unsafe.Pointer) bool {
  83  	return len(*((*json.Number)(ptr))) == 0
  84  }
  85  
  86  type jsoniterNumberCodec struct {
  87  }
  88  
  89  func (codec *jsoniterNumberCodec) Decode(ptr unsafe.Pointer, iter *Iterator) {
  90  	switch iter.WhatIsNext() {
  91  	case StringValue:
  92  		*((*Number)(ptr)) = Number(iter.ReadString())
  93  	case NilValue:
  94  		iter.skipFourBytes('n', 'u', 'l', 'l')
  95  		*((*Number)(ptr)) = ""
  96  	default:
  97  		*((*Number)(ptr)) = Number([]byte(iter.readNumberAsString()))
  98  	}
  99  }
 100  
 101  func (codec *jsoniterNumberCodec) Encode(ptr unsafe.Pointer, stream *Stream) {
 102  	number := *((*Number)(ptr))
 103  	if len(number) == 0 {
 104  		stream.writeByte('0')
 105  	} else {
 106  		stream.WriteRaw(string(number))
 107  	}
 108  }
 109  
 110  func (codec *jsoniterNumberCodec) IsEmpty(ptr unsafe.Pointer) bool {
 111  	return len(*((*Number)(ptr))) == 0
 112  }
